--- Begin Message ---We believe that the bug you reported is now fixed; the following package(s) have been removed from unstable: libwfut | 0.2.3-8 | source libwfut-0.2-1 | 0.2.3-8+b1 | amd64, arm64, armel, armhf, i386, mips64el, mipsel, ppc64el, s390x libwfut-0.2-dev | 0.2.3-8+b1 | amd64, arm64, armel, armhf, i386, mips64el, mipsel, ppc64el, s390x python3-libwfut-0.2 | 0.2.3-8+b1 | amd64, arm64, armel, armhf, i386, mips64el, mipsel, ppc64el, s390x wfut | 0.2.3-8+b1 | amd64, arm64, armel, armhf, i386, mips64el, mipsel, ppc64el, s390x ------------------- Reason ------------------- ROM; unstable upstream, unsuitable for Debian ---------------------------------------------- Note that the package(s) have simply been removed from the tag database and may (or may not) still be in the pool; this is not a bug. The package(s) will be physically removed automatically when no suite references them (and in the case of source, when no binary references it). Please also remember that the changes have been done on the master archive and will not propagate to any mirrors until the next dinstall run at the earliest. Packages are usually not removed from testing by hand. Testing tracks unstable and will automatically remove packages which were removed from unstable when removing them from testing causes no dependency problems. The release team can force a removal from testing if it is really needed, please contact them if this should be the case.
